LOS ANGELES, Aug. 28 (UPI) -- Chris Elliot, Ashley Williams and Michael Trucco are among the guest stars booked to return to the U.S. sitcom "How I Met Your Mother" this season, CBS said.

Bob Odenkirk and Joe Manganiello also are expected to appear on the show, which is to kick off its eighth season Sept. 24.

"We're so proud of -- and flattered by -- the caliber of guest stars who appear on 'How I Met Your Mother,'" executive producer Craig Thomas said in a statement Monday. "These are all amazing actors that we're just huge fans of. The fact that they wanted to do the show even once? Amazing. The fact that they all still like us and wanted to come back? Even better!"

The show's ensemble includes Josh Radnor, Jason Segel, Cobie Smulders, Neil Patrick Harris and Alyson Hannigan.
